About Pierre Lafond Montecito

Urbane bakery/deli with a patio, plus a gift & gourmet food boutique & a classy wine bistro.

"I was visiting some friends in Santa Barbara and we stopped by here for nice breakfast, sandwich and coffee. I really enjoyed their bagel and locks as well as a soy cappuccino. The staff were very efficient and so friendly. The store is well stocked and well organized. They have both fresh produce and packaged items. And my favorite part was the beautiful green space in front of the stores. My friends and their two young kids are easily able to relax and enjoy the sunshine while they have a nice meal and drinks. They also make fresh juices and I had a veggie and fruit juice made for me. I stopped by here on my way to the airport for a nice breakfast sandwich and coffee for my drive."
